Outbound | Return | Airlines | Shop | Baggage | Price | ||
---|---|---|---|---|---|---|---|
Best option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0192, TK0042 30h 40min | Return 10/24/25 1 Stopover (IST) TK0043, TK0191 32h 15min | | ![]() | ? | $932 | |
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0192, TK0042 30h 40min | Return 11/17/25 1 Stopover (IST) TK0043, TK0191 31h 35min | | ![]() | $961 | ||
Dallas Johannesburg | Outbound 07/08/25 2 Stopovers (ATL, IST) NK2358, TK0032, TK0038 34h 58min | Return 08/07/25 2 Stopovers (GRU, BOG) LA8059, AV0248, AV0188 29h 15min | | ![]() | $1,365 | ||
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0292, TK0042 37h 05min | Return 10/24/25 1 Stopover (IST) TK0043, TK0291 25h 50min | | ![]() | $969 | ||
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0292, TK0042 37h 05min | Return 11/17/25 1 Stopover (IST) TK0043, TK0191 31h 35min | | ![]() | ? | $980 | |
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0192, TK0042 30h 40min | Return 10/24/25 1 Stopover (IST) TK0043, TK0291 25h 50min | | ![]() | ? | $983 | |
Dallas Johannesburg | Outbound 09/04/25 1 Stopover (IST) TK0192, TK0038 30h 40min | Return 09/28/25 2 Stopovers (IST, ORD) TK0043, TK0155, TK8633 59h 20min | | ![]() | $992 | ||
Dallas Johannesburg | Outbound 10/18/25 2 Stopovers (ORD, IST) TK8632, TK0156, TK0042 32h 10min | Return 11/17/25 2 Stopovers (IST, ORD) TK0043, TK0185, UA0793 31h 23min | | ![]() | $1,010 | ||
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0192, TK0042 30h 40min | Return 10/24/25 1 Stopover (IST) TK0043, TK0291 25h 50min | | ![]() | $1,015 | ||
Dallas Johannesburg | Outbound 10/18/25 1 Stopover (IST) TK0192, TK0042 30h 40min | Return 10/24/25 1 Stopover (IST) TK0043, TK0191 32h 15min | | ![]() | ? | $1,017 |
Airline
- Turkish Airlines
- United Airlines
- Qatar Airways
- American Airlines
- RwandAir
Tips and tricks to help you find cheap flights from Dallas to Johannesburg
Favorite airline: Turkish Airlines
44 % of flights from Dallas to Johannesburg are booked with Turkish Airlines.

Turkish Airlines
44 %

British Airways
17 %

United Airlines
11 %
Favourite connection: via Istanbul
The most popular route is via Istanbul and is booked by 73 % of all travelers.
Route
bookings
1 stopover Istanbul
30h 15min, from 887 $
73 %
1 stopover New York - Newark Liberty International Airport, NJ
39h 20min, from 1.278 $
18 %
1 stopover London Heathrow
27h 30min, from 1.085 $
9 %
Important flight information
Flight information: Dallas - Johannesburg
Roundtrip from | 931,18 $ |
---|---|
Distance | 14742 km |
Departure airport | Airport Dallas-Fort Worth International Airport, T (DFW) |
Arrival airport | Airport Johannesburg-Johannesburg Inernational (JNB) |
Destination country | Flights to South Africa |
Alternative flights to Johannesburg
- Flight Atlanta - Johannesburg from 899 $
- Flight New York - Johannesburg from 843 $
- Flight Washington DC - Johannesburg from 838 $
- Flight New York - Johannesburg from 843 $
- Flight Los Angeles - Johannesburg from 944 $
- Flight San Francisco - Johannesburg from 1.006 $
- Flight Chicago O'Hare - Johannesburg from 867 $
- Flight Washington-DC - Johannesburg from 838 $
Flight destinations with a similar price
- Flight Johannesburg - Dubai from 483 $
- Flight Johannesburg - Luanda from 371 $
- Flight Johannesburg - Cape Town from 115 $
- Flight Johannesburg - Durban from 94 $
- Flight Johannesburg - Harare from 183 $
- Flight Johannesburg - Victoria Falls from 153 $
- Flight Johannesburg - Nairobi from 262 $
- Flight Johannesburg - Antananarivo from 515 $
- Flight Johannesburg - Mauritius from 406 $
- Flight Johannesburg - Lagos from 435 $
Flight destinations with a similar price
- Flight Dallas - Dhaka from 991 $
- Flight Dallas - Tokyo Narita from 905 $
- Flight Dallas - Tokyo from 905 $
- Flight Dallas - Lagos from 875 $
- Flight Dallas - Luzon Clark from 882 $
- Flight Dallas - Islamabad from 842 $